    Here's the blotter update:
    - As one might expect for a cologne-style, citrus scent, Cucumber fades relatively quickly. I'd say this isn't a massive problem. I'd much rather have a cologne that tells a convincing cologne story and then disappears, rather than some noxious brew that never manages to be charming and is made to last and last 'artificially' through an over-use of musks.
    - Salt moves more prominently to its rosemary facet as it develops. It's a commendable attempt to present saltiness, if not entirely successful.
    - Pear remains limpid, pastel-hued and gossamer thin. Quite lovely.
